About Converting Cubic foot per Years to Imperial fluid ounce per Days

Cubic foot per Years and Imperial fluid ounce per Days both measure volumetric flow rate — how much volume passes a point over time — used to size pipes and pumps, monitor river or stream discharge, control industrial processes, and set medical infusion rates. Both are volumetric flow rate units.

Formula

imperial fluid ounce per days = cubic foot per years × 2.72863555979

This factor comes from each unit's defined relationship to the category's base unit: 1 cubic foot per years equals 8.973251e-10 base units, and 1 imperial fluid ounce per days equals 3.288549e-10 base units, so dividing one by the other gives the direct cubic foot per years-to-imperial fluid ounce per days factor of 2.72863555979.

What's the difference between volumetric and mass flow rate?

Volumetric flow rate measures the volume of fluid passing a point per unit time (for example, liters per second). Mass flow rate measures the mass instead. For a fluid of constant density the two are directly proportional, but for compressible fluids like gases, mass flow is often the more meaningful quantity.
